St. Albans School Project
We are so pleased and proud to reveal this recent project at St Albans Catholic High School in Ipswich. The school had expressed that they wanted to enhance the main entrance of the school to emphasise the message of their environment of “Learning”, “Respecting” and “Caring”.
So, we came together with these lovely designs that the students felt reflected this message and we had these beautiful stained glass windows made and donated them to the school. We are absolutely delighted with the results and as a thank you to Pasquale the school have given him the award of St Albans No 101.

FIS Supports Suffolk Remembers
FIS is proud to be supporting Suffolk Remembers which takes place on Suffolk Day, 21st June. Organised by St. Elizabeth Hospice, the event will remember loved ones who are no longer with us. The event will take place from 9.00 pm in Felixstowe seafront gardens where, at sunset, over 4,000 candles will glow…

GeeWiz!
We’re thrilled to be involved in this amazing DIY SOS project with the GeeWizz charity. We’ll be contributing to the build of a single-storey extension, to create a brand-new bedroom and fully-equipped bathroom for 14-year-old Daniel Dellar, who suffers from Dravet Syndrome, a form of paediatric epilepsy, and Autism Spectrum Disorder.
